Secondary School English Teacher - Milton Keynes

Job Description

Job Summary:

As an English Teacher in our client school, you will inspire and motivate students in Years 7 through 11, guiding them through the complexities of the English language and literature. You will plan, prepare, and deliver engaging lessons that cater to a wide range of abilities, ensuring that every student achieves their full potential.

Essential Requirements:

  • A recognized teaching qualification (e.g., PGCE, BEd) relevant to teaching English.
  • Minimum of 6 months teaching experience within the UK education system.
  • Strong knowledge of the UK National Curriculum for English.
  • Outstanding classroom management skills.
  • A genuine passion for teaching English and the ability to motivate and inspire students.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al abilities.
  • Ability to collaborate effectively with colleagues and engage with parents/guardians.
  • Enhanced DBS check or willingness to undergo checks.

Desirable:

  • Experience in preparing students for GCSE examinations.
  • Evidence of continuing professional development or additional qualifications in education.
